chr在Python / Ruby中代表什么?

时间:2014-02-08 15:09:17

标签: python ruby naming

我知道ord代表Ordinal,但我不确定chr代表什么。我认为这可能是character的缩写,但我想知道是否有人知道这背后的历史。

1 个答案:

答案 0 :(得分:2)

Ruby

中的

String#chr

  

在字符串的开头返回一个单字符的字符串。

这是一个例子

>> "abc".chr
=> "a"
>> 

chr([encoding]) → string

  

返回一个字符串,其中包含根据编码的int值表示的字符。

示例:

>> 230.chr
=> "\xE6"
>> 230.chr(Encoding::UTF_8)
=> "æ"
>> 65.chr
=> "A"